Produced in accordance with traditional methods, this is an Italian cheese made from goat’s milk, prepared by pressing it either cooked or uncooked. It often has a dirty yellow rind. Depending on the aging period, the inside of pecorino is white, cream-colored, or straw-yellow, and it is produced under different names and in various forms across all southern regions of Italy between June and October. It is one of the special cheeses used in pasta, sauces for certain meat dishes, and cheese platters. It is a hard cheese with a quite sharp taste. Origin: Italy.
